02 12:28 Volatility, Entry Pricing, and Position Strategies
The trader discusses volatility as a good entry point for trades, explains market response to news and how it can lead to an explosive up move, and outlines position strategies for down moves while being relatively benign to the upside.
To take advantage of a down move while being relatively benign to the upside, use an M3 configuration. This is a broken wing butterfly T plus zero line profile trade that reacts differently based on volatility and movement. It is preferred over a broken wing butterfly or condor due to its resilience to volatility crush and support level breakdown.
In an M3 configuration, monitor for volatility crush and the T plus zero line profile dropping out. If volatility drops significantly, consider adding a small butterfly position ahead of the trade to hold the T plus zero line better.
When comparing M3 and road trip trades, the M3 trade has significantly higher negative Vega (e.g., 1,000 vs. 50-60), making it more sensitive to market declines. However, the road trip trade remains relatively flat during market downturns, showing less volatility sensitivity.

To enhance the resilience of an M3 trade, modify the delta to be more positive. This adjustment helps the trade react more favorably to market movements, particularly when the market declines and volatility increases.

When the market is at a teetering point, adjust the M3 trade by positioning further out closer to the edge of the tent to provide more downside protection. This involves buying the M3 further back than normal, such as going plus 10, to create a buffer against potential market reversals.
To fix a delta imbalance in an M3 trade, traders can add more butterflies or widen the distance between long positions. Widening the distance increases volatility sensitivity, which can be used to adjust the trade's exposure to market movements.

If you are concerned about a large move, you should position further behind the market, especially with a longer time to expiration. This allows you to hedge calls at a higher strike price, reducing the impact of volatility and market movement on your position.
If you are adverse to volatility sensitivity, avoid positions that are too close to expiration or have narrow wings, as these are more sensitive to price and volatility changes.

A risk-off adjustment strategy in M3 trades involves widening the verticals (rolling out the short strike) to reduce risk exposure, especially in normal market conditions. This allows for a more resilient position to market movements and can lead to larger profits if the market pulls back into the trade's range.
Traders may become frustrated with risk-off strategies in trending or sideways markets due to the lack of consistent profits, leading to impulsive adjustments that increase risk exposure.

When anticipating normal down moves with volatility increases, choose narrow butterfly configurations. For down moves without volatility increases, opt for wider configurations. For upside plays, narrow configurations are preferable as they extend the T plus zero line further ahead.
Wider butterfly configurations require more contracts to allocate the same amount of capital compared to narrower configurations.

To set the initial wing width for a butterfly strategy, the trader examines the 30-day cycle of the underlying asset to determine the typical range. For the Russell, a 100-point range is used between the long strikes. For SPX, a 130-point range is used as a starting point, while for NDX, a 300-point range is appropriate.
The width of the butterfly wings should be adjusted based on the trader's strategy (e.g., risk-off, risk-on) and the volatility of the underlying asset. For a risk-off strategy, narrower wings (e.g., 90-100 points) are preferred, while for a risk-on strategy, wider wings (e.g., 130-150 points) may be used.
